Memphis Mayor Disapproves of Trump's National Guard Deployment Plan

Memphis Mayor Paul Young has expressed his discontent with President Trump's announcement to deploy the National Guard in the city to combat rising crime. While Trump promotes this initiative as a collaborative effort to enhance public safety, Young advocates for alternative investments to address the root causes of crime instead of military intervention.
